jQuery Ajax - 显示换行符

时间:2018-04-17 10:28:01

标签: jquery ajax

我正在使用这个简单的脚本从PHP文件中使用Ajax获取响应..

           $.ajax(
            {
                url: 'response.php',
                type: 'get',
                dataType:'text',
                success: function(data){
                    jQuery(".results").text(data);
                }
            }

<?php
   echo "1<br />";
   echo "2<br />";
   echo "3<br />";
   echo "4<br />";
   echo "5<br />";
   echo "6<br />";
   echo "7<br />";
   echo "8<br />";
?>

这有效,但没有显示换行符,是否有办法获取它以便jQuery用换行符显示它?

1 个答案:

答案 0 :(得分:1)

这种情况正在发生,因为您正在通过QueryBuilder转储回复,该回复会将您传递给它的内容视为文本。

改为使用text()

html()